Specimen Requirements:
Two 1.0 mL Platelet Poor Plasma from a Blue Top Tube - 3.2% Na Citrate in 2 Plastic Vials
Collection Instructions:
Centrifuge light blue-top tube 15 minutes at approx. 1500 x g within 60 minutes of collection. Using a plastic pipette, remove plasma, taking care to avoid the WBC/platelet buffy layer and place into a plastic vial.
Centrifuge a second time and transfer platelet-poor plasma into a new plastic vial. Plasma must be free of platelets (< 10,000/mcL). Freeze immediately and ship on dry ice.
Minimum Volume:
Two 0.5 mL Plasma
Transport & Storage: Temperature/Stability:
30 days Frozen (transport)
Rejection Criteria:
Specimens received room temperature or refrigerated • Hemolysis
Reference Range:
13-19 seconds
Methodology:
Clot detection using the Behring Coagulation System (BCS)
Documentation:
Limitations: Expected impact by therapeutic levels (potential interference depends upon drug concentration): Warfarin: no effect; Heparin (UFH or LMWH): prolonged; Dabigatran or Argatroban (Thrombin Inhibitors): prolonged; Rivaroxaban or Apixaban (Factor Xa Inhibitors): no effect.
